ਸਲੋਕ ਮਹਲਾ ੨ ॥ salok mahalaa 2 | Salok, Second Mehl: -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ਜਿਨਾ ਭਉ ਤਿਨੑ ਨਾਹਿ ਭਉ ਮੁਚੁ ਭਉ ਨਿਭਵਿਆਹ ॥ jinaa bhau tina naeh bhau much bhau nibhaviaah | Those who have the Fear of God, have no other fears; those who do not have the Fear of God, are very afraid. -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ਨਾਨਕ ਏਹੁ ਪਟੰਤਰਾ ਤਿਤੁ ਦੀਬਾਣਿ ਗਇਆਹ ॥੧॥ naanak ehu pattantaraa tith deebaan geaah |1| O Nanak, this mystery is revealed at the Court of the Lord. ||1|| -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ਮਃ ੨ ॥ mahalaa 2 | Second Mehl: -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ਤੁਰਦੇ ਕਉ ਤੁਰਦਾ ਮਿਲੈ ਉਡਤੇ ਕਉ ਉਡਤਾ ॥ turade kau turadaa milai uddate kau uddataa | That which flows, mingles with that which flows; that which blows, mingles with that which blows. -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ਜੀਵਤੇ ਕਉ ਜੀਵਤਾ ਮਿਲੈ ਮੂਏ ਕਉ ਮੂਆ ॥ jeevate kau jeevataa milai mooe kau mooaa | The living mingle with the living, and the dead mingle with the dead. -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ਨਾਨਕ ਸੋ ਸਾਲਾਹੀਐ ਜਿਨਿ ਕਾਰਣੁ ਕੀਆ ॥੨॥ naanak so saalaaheeai jin kaaran keea |2| O Nanak, praise the One who created the creation. ||2|| - Guru Angad Dev Ji

ਪਉੜੀ ॥ paurree | Pauree: - Guru Amardas Ji

ਸਚੁ ਧਿਆਇਨਿ ਸੇ ਸਚੇ ਗੁਰ ਸਬਦਿ ਵੀਚਾਰੀ ॥ sach dhiaaein se sache gur sabad veechaaree | Those who meditate on the True Lord are true; they contemplate the Word of the Guru’s Shabad.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ਹਉਮੈ ਮਾਰਿ ਮਨੁ ਨਿਰਮਲਾ ਹਰਿ ਨਾਮੁ ਉਰਿ ਧਾਰੀ ॥ haumai maar man niramalaa har naam ur dhaaree | They subdue their ego, purify their minds, and enshrine the Lord’s Name within their hearts.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ਕੋਠੇ ਮੰਡਪ ਮਾੜੀਆ ਲਗਿ ਪਏ ਗਾਵਾਰੀ ॥ kotthe manddap maarreea lag pe gaavaaree | The fools are attached to their homes, mansions and balconies.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ਜਿਨਿੑ ਕੀਏ ਤਿਸਹਿ ਨ ਜਾਣਨੀ ਮਨਮੁਖਿ ਗੁਬਾਰੀ ॥ jina kee tiseh na jaananee manamukh gubaaree | The self-willed manmukhs are caught in darkness; they do not know the One who created them.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ਜਿਸੁ ਬੁਝਾਇਹਿ ਸੋ ਬੁਝਸੀ ਸਚਿਆ ਕਿਆ ਜੰਤ ਵਿਚਾਰੀ ॥੮॥ jis bujhaaeihi so bujhasee sachiaa kiaa jant vichaaree |8| He alone understands, whom the True Lord causes to understand; what can the helpless creatures do? ||8|| - Guru Amardas Ji

ਸਲੋਕ ਮਃ ੩ ॥ salok mahalaa 3 | Salok, Third Mehl: - Guru Amardas Ji

ਕਾਮਣਿ ਤਉ ਸੀਗਾਰੁ ਕਰਿ ਜਾ ਪਹਿਲਾਂ ਕੰਤੁ ਮਨਾਇ ॥ kaaman tau seegaar kar jaa pahilaan kant manaae | O bride, decorate yourself, after you surrender and accept your Husband Lord.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ਮਤੁ ਸੇਜੈ ਕੰਤੁ ਨ ਆਵਈ ਏਵੈ ਬਿਰਥਾ ਜਾਇ ॥ mat sejai kant na aavee evai birathaa jaae | Otherwise, your Husband Lord will not come to your bed, and your ornaments will be useless.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ਕਾਮਣਿ ਪਿਰ ਮਨੁ ਮਾਨਿਆ ਤਉ ਬਣਿਆ ਸੀਗਾਰੁ ॥ kaaman pir man maaniaa tau baniaa seegaar | O bride, your decorations will adorn you, only when your Husband Lord’s Mind is pleased.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ਕੀਆ ਤਉ ਪਰਵਾਣੁ ਹੈ ਜਾ ਸਹੁ ਧਰੇ ਪਿਆਰੁ ॥ keea tau paravaan hai jaa sahu dhare piaar | Your ornaments will be acceptable and approved, only when your Husband Lord loves you.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ਭਉ ਸੀਗਾਰੁ ਤਬੋਲ ਰਸੁ ਭੋਜਨੁ ਭਾਉ ਕਰੇਇ ॥ bhau seegaar tabol ras bhojan bhaau karee | So make the Fear of God your ornaments, joy your betel nuts to chew, and love your food.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ਤਨੁ ਮਨੁ ਸਉਪੇ ਕੰਤ ਕਉ ਤਉ ਨਾਨਕ ਭੋਗੁ ਕਰੇਇ ॥੧॥ tan man saupe kant kau tau naanak bhog karee |1| Surrender your body and mind to your Husband Lord, and then, O Nanak, He will enjoy you. ||1|| - Guru Amardas Ji

ਮਃ ੩ ॥ mahalaa 3 | Third Mehl: - Guru Amardas Ji

ਕਾਜਲ ਫੂਲ ਤੰਬੋਲ ਰਸੁ ਲੇ ਧਨ ਕੀਆ ਸੀਗਾਰੁ ॥ kaajal fool tanbol ras le dhan keea seegaar | The wife takes flowers, and fragrance of betel, and decorates herself.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ਸੇਜੈ ਕੰਤੁ ਨ ਆਇਓ ਏਵੈ ਭਇਆ ਵਿਕਾਰੁ ॥੨॥ sejai kant na aaeo evai bheaa vikaar |2| But her Husband Lord does not come to her bed, and so these efforts are useless. ||2|| - Guru Amardas Ji

ਮਃ ੩ ॥ mahalaa 3 | Third Mehl: - Guru Amardas Ji

ਧਨ ਪਿਰੁ ਏਹਿ ਨ ਆਖੀਅਨਿ ਬਹਨਿ ਇਕਠੇ ਹੋਇ ॥ dhan pir ehi na aakheean behan ikatthe hoe | They are not said to be husband and wife, who merely sit together.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ਏਕ ਜੋਤਿ ਦੁਇ ਮੂਰਤੀ ਧਨ ਪਿਰੁ ਕਹੀਐ ਸੋਇ ॥੩॥ ek jot due mooratee dhan pir kaheeai soe |3| They alone are called husband and wife, who have one light in two bodies. ||3|| - Guru Amardas Ji

ਪਉੜੀ ॥ paurree | Pauree: - Guru Amardas Ji

ਭੈ ਬਿਨੁ ਭਗਤਿ ਨ ਹੋਵਈ ਨਾਮਿ ਨ ਲਗੈ ਪਿਆਰੁ ॥ bhai bin bhagat na hovee naam na lagai piaar | Without the Fear of God, there is no devotional worship, and no love for the Naam, the Name of the Lord.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ਸਤਿਗੁਰਿ ਮਿਲਿਐ ਭਉ ਊਪਜੈ ਭੈ ਭਾਇ ਰੰਗੁ ਸਵਾਰਿ ॥ satigur miliai bhau aoopajai bhai bhaae rang savaar | Meeting with the True Guru, the Fear of God wells up, and one is embellished with the Fear and the Love of God.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ਤਨੁ ਮਨੁ ਰਤਾ ਰੰਗ ਸਿਉ ਹਉਮੈ ਤ੍ਰਿਸਨਾ ਮਾਰਿ ॥ tan man rataa rang siau haumai trisanaa maar | When the body and mind are imbued with the Lord’s Love, egotism and desire are conquered and subdued.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ਮਨੁ ਤਨੁ ਨਿਰਮਲੁ ਅਤਿ ਸੋਹਣਾ ਭੇਟਿਆ ਕ੍ਰਿਸਨ ਮੁਰਾਰਿ ॥ man tan niramal at sohanaa bhettiaa krisan muraar | The mind and body become immaculately pure and very beautiful, when one meets the Lord, the Destroyer of ego. - Guru Amardas Ji

ਭਉ ਭਾਉ ਸਭੁ ਤਿਸ ਦਾ ਸੋ ਸਚੁ ਵਰਤੈ ਸੰਸਾਰਿ ॥੯॥ bhau bhaau sabh tis daa so sach varatai sansaar |9| Fear and love all belong to Him; He is the True Lord, permeating and pervading the Universe. ||9|| - Guru Amardas Ji

ਸਲੋਕ ਮਃ ੧ ॥ salok mahalaa 1 | Salok, First Mehl: -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ਵਾਹੁ ਖਸਮ ਤੂ ਵਾਹੁ ਜਿਨਿ ਰਚਿ ਰਚਨਾ ਹਮ ਕੀਏ ॥ vaahu khasam too vaahu jin rach rachanaa ham kee | Waaho! Waaho! You are wonderful and great, O Lord and Master; You created the creation, and made us. -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ਸਾਗਰ ਲਹਰਿ ਸਮੁੰਦ ਸਰ ਵੇਲਿ ਵਰਸ ਵਰਾਹੁ ॥ saagar lehar samund sar vel varas varaahu | You made the waters, waves, oceans, pools, plants, clouds and mountains. -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ਆਪਿ ਖੜੋਵਹਿ ਆਪਿ ਕਰਿ ਆਪੀਣੈ ਆਪਾਹੁ ॥ aap kharroveh aap kar aapeenai aapaahu | You Yourself stand in the midst of what You Yourself created. -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ਗੁਰਮੁਖਿ ਸੇਵਾ ਥਾਇ ਪਵੈ ਉਨਮਨਿ ਤਤੁ ਕਮਾਹੁ ॥ guramukh sevaa thaae pavai unaman tat kamaahu | The selfless service of the Gurmukhs is approved; in celestial peace, they live the essence of reality. -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ਮਸਕਤਿ ਲਹਹੁ ਮਜੂਰੀਆ ਮੰਗਿ ਮੰਗਿ ਖਸਮ ਦਰਾਹੁ ॥ masakat lahahu majooreea mang mang khasam daraahu | They receive the wages of their labor, begging at the Door of their Lord and Master. -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ਨਾਨਕ ਪੁਰ ਦਰ ਵੇਪਰਵਾਹ ਤਉ ਦਰਿ ਊਣਾ ਨਾਹਿ ਕੋ ਸਚਾ ਵੇਪਰਵਾਹੁ ॥੧॥ naanak pur dar veparavaah tau dar aoonaa naeh ko sachaa veparavaahu |1| O Nanak, the Court of the Lord is overflowing and carefree; O my True Carefree Lord, no one returns empty-handed from Your Court. ||1|| -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ਮਹਲਾ ੧ ॥ mahalaa 1 | First Mehl: -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ਉਜਲ ਮੋਤੀ ਸੋਹਣੇ ਰਤਨਾ ਨਾਲਿ ਜੁੜੰਨਿ ॥ aujal motee sohane ratanaa naal jurran | The teeth are like brilliant, beautiful pearls, and the eyes are like sparkling jewels. - Guru Nanak Dev Ji

ਤਿਨ ਜਰੁ ਵੈਰੀ ਨਾਨਕਾ ਜਿ ਬੁਢੇ ਥੀਇ ਮਰੰਨਿ ॥੨॥ tin jar vairee naanakaa ji budte thee maran |2| Old age is their enemy, O Nanak; when they grow old, they waste away. ||2|| - Guru Nanak Dev Ji
